About this scheme
The Department of Industries, U.T. Administration of Dadra & Nagar Haveli and Daman & Diu, administers Financial Assistance to Cottage Industries as a sub-scheme of the Investment Promotion Scheme (IPS) for Cottage Industries. First introduced on July 3, 2015, with a five-year term, the scheme now runs until May 19, 2027.
The IPS extends incentives and assistance to the MSME Sector so that units can cope with market pressures and add to a vibrant economy. Its aims include turning the Union Territory into a Specialized Hub for MSMEs, raising women's participation in business, reducing local unemployment, and promoting the recruitment of resident labour.
Under this sub-scheme, cottage industries receive financial assistance in the form of subsidies on term loans availed from Nationalized, Cooperative, Public Sector, and Private Banks, along with other financial institutions.
Who can apply
- Eligible business forms
- Private limited company, Limited liability partnership, One person company, Partnership firm, Sole proprietorship
- Udyam registration
- Not specified
- MSME registration
- Required
- DPIIT startup recognition
- Not specified
- GST registration
- Not specified
- Where the business may be based
- Dadra and Nagar Haveli and Daman and Diu
- Association with a Cottage Industry is required. - The applicant's age must exceed 18 years. - Completion of at least standard Four (IV) is necessary. - The applicant must satisfy any one of the following: training of no less than one month from Institutes recognised by the Government of India in the field of the proposed business; or at least 1 year of experience in the same activity; or status as a hereditary craftsperson.
How to apply
1. Go to the registration page on the Official Website (https://swp.dddgov.in/registration). 2. Fill in the required details in the input fields and press "Register". 3. Open the verification link emailed to you to confirm your email address (if it is not in your inbox, look in the spam folder). 4. Finish verifying your account by clicking the link provided, or by copying the URL and pasting it into your browser's address bar. 5. Use "111111" as the OTP to verify your mobile number. Your mobile number and PIN will then be sent to your registered email address. 6. Sign in to the user portal (https://swp.dddgov.in/login) with your registered mobile number and PIN. 7. In the menu bar on the left, select the "Departments & Services" tab. 8. Scroll down to "District Industries Centre DD & DNH" and press the "Click Here" button to apply for "Investment Promotion Scheme : 2022 to 2027 (20 May 2022 to 19 May 2027)". 9. The "Common Application Form" will appear. Fill in every required detail and upload all mandatory documents. 10. Once the information has been entered successfully, check all the details carefully and press the "Submit" button to complete the application process.

Frequently asked questions
What is the primary objective of the Investment Promotion Scheme (IPS)?
The IPS offers incentives and assistance to MSMEs so they can grow, withstand market fluctuations and thrive, with the aim of making the Union Territory a dedicated hub for the sector. It also seeks to increase women's participation, lower unemployment and encourage the use of local labour.
What specific financial assistance is offered under the "Financial Assistance To Cottage Industries" sub-scheme?
Under this sub-scheme, a capital subsidy of 25% of the term loan amount is available for setting up a cottage industry, capped at ₹5,00,000, along with a 50% interest subsidy on bank/NBFC interest for up to 5 years from the date production begins.
Are there any additional subsidies for specific categories of applicants?
Yes — applicants from Scheduled Castes, Scheduled Tribes, women, or persons with a disability of 30% or more receive an extra 10% capital subsidy, which brings their total capital subsidy to 35% of the term loan amount.
What is the maximum loan amount eligible for benefits under this scheme?
What is the maximum bank loan amount eligible for these subsidies? A bank loan of up to ₹20,00,000 qualifies for these subsidies.
What are the age and educational eligibility criteria for applicants?
You need to be at least 18 years old and have completed the Fourth (IV) standard to apply.
What kind of experience or training is required for eligibility?
To qualify, an applicant must either hold at least one month's training from a Government of India recognised institute in the proposed line of business, possess a minimum of one year's experience in that same activity, or be a hereditary craftsperson.
